Subject: [PATCHv6 11/11] [TESTPATCH] rtc: convert ds1307 to interim probe_new

Just for testing, specify a maxim,ds1307 device to identify the code path used
when instantiating the driver from userspace.

root@arm:~# echo maxim,ds1307 0x68 > /sys/bus/i2c/devices/i2c-2/new_device
[   49.807383] rtc-ds1307 2-0068: I'm a Maxim ...
[   49.814706] rtc-ds1307 2-0068: rtc core: registered maxim,ds1307 as rtc0
[   49.821813] rtc-ds1307 2-0068: 56 bytes nvram
[   49.826444] i2c i2c-2: new_device: Instantiated device maxim,ds1307 at 0x68

This patch also demonstrates how to obtain data from the id's using the
new methods.
